1 Then Jesus entered the synagogue again, and a man was there who had a withered hand. 2 They watched Jesus closely to see if he would heal him on the Sabbath, so that they could accuse him. 3 So he said to the man who had the withered hand, |Stand up among all these people.| 4 Then he said to them, |Is it lawful to do good on the Sabbath, or evil, to save a life or destroy it?| But they were silent. 5 After looking around at them in anger, grieved by the hardness of their hearts, he said to the man, |Stretch out your hand.| He stretched it out, and his hand was restored. 6 So the Pharisees went out immediately and began plotting with the Herodians, as to how they could assassinate him. Mark 3:1-6, New English Translation. Copyright © 1996-2017 by Biblical Studies Press.
